Output 56629a16051ef52cca8e105de949dba0801618d5ecd0380791169360d8c63e18:3

value
1507482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c348d70fe644c6589743cc169717fd3b8fd8d8ec OP_EQUAL
address
3KVawy8fMEemmiKtRvvcozSN9Eey91itnG
transaction
56629a16051ef52cca8e105de949dba0801618d5ecd0380791169360d8c63e18